Unable to Rename ROM

Open azuravian opened this issue 2 years ago • 2 comments

Bug Description

I have games that have 1 or more entries for ROMS with the name "NewRom" under the installation tab. I am unable to rename these ROMs. The only way to rename them is to remove them and readd them. Even when readding, I must name the ROM prior to selecting the file. Otherwise the name is overwritten with "NewRom".

When testing, I found this happens no matter what the current ROM name is. If I try to change the name, I am unable to.

To Reproduce

  1. Open a game that has an existing ROM entry under installation tab.
  2. Make a change to the ROM name (not path).
  3. Save
  4. Reopen the game settings and the name will be reverted.

I can't reproduce it and there are no errors in your logs related to updating game information. Please retest this again while running in safe mode (you can restart to it from Help menu), if it works properly in safe mode, then it means the issue is caused by some 3rd party extension.

Well, after much banging my head around and trying multiple different sets of extensions, I found the issue. This only occurs if you don't click the Save button, but hit Enter on the keyboard. It seems that hitting Enter on my keyboard saves all changes except for the ROM title.

This is true for me even in Safe Mode.
